    Question regarding transfering...

    Hi, I have a question regarding transfering...,

    Say that I attended Saint George for the basic science and passed my USMLE Step 1, and I transferred to Sint Eustatius for their clinical rotation and passed my USMLE Step 2.

    My question is will I be a graduated student from Saint George or Sint Eustatius. And would I still be able to do my residency and be licensed in CA and NY?

    No

    No, that is not what I meant, read it carefully. I mean which school you will be graduating from, that is the school that grants your diploma, there is from you graduate, irregardless where you attended before.

    If you transfer from Y to X, and graduate from X, even if you spent only a year in X, you are a graduate of X. You transferred from St. George to St Eustatia and graduated St. Eustatia, you are a graduate from St. Eustatia. If St. Eustatia is not Cali aproved, you dont get licensed, they are clear on that, you won't be elegible for licensure. It's from were you graduate.
